The best guitar player in the entire world, EVER!!!! Can sweep on his guitar like it is child's play and can play fast killer riffs with no problem at all! Founding member of Rhapsody, born in Trieste (Italy), actually living in Lyon, France.
Man... If I was Luca Turilli... I'd kick so much ass.
by Lord Belial June 14, 2004